Abstract :
Laser surface texturing technology has some advantages in reducing friction and wear of mechanical parts in industry. In this paper, a Nd:YAG laser was used to generate micropores on T8 steel surface and the structure and morphology features of surface micropores were observed. Tribological experiments were conducted with a ring-on-disc tester under various loads and speeds. It is shown that the maximum PV value of face seal can be increased by hydrodynamic effect of micropores.
